Students wishing to officially change their name must complete and sign a Name Change Form; present official documentation of thenew name; and have the Change of Name Form notarized (Notary Publics are available in each program office).Types of Official Name Changes REQUIRING both Official Documentation and Notarization• Marriage• Divorce• Extending a middle name from an initial• Reducing a first name to a initial• Eliminating a first name• Adding a:o Jr. or number suffix (e.g., II or III)o middle name or initialo last nameTypes of Documentation REQUIRED to Process Official Name Changes• Driver’s license• Passport• Birth Certificate• Marriage license or divorce decree• Verification of student’s name as it appeared on official transcripts received from other institutionsMiddle Name Reductions (does not require notarization)Students wishing to reduce their middle name from:• full middle name TO middle initial;• full middle name TO no middle name; or• middle initial TO no middle initial.Options for Name Changes/Reductions without Official DocumentationOption 1: Use of the “Familiar Name” field in Community Directoryo Students who want to alter or reduce their first name, but do not have official documentation, may do so via the“familiar name” field via the Community Directory.o Middle and last names still may not be altered without proper documentation.Option 2: Create an Email Alias (sometimes called a nickname)o Students interested in creating an email alias can use this feature as a pointer to their default <strong>Booth</strong> email address(userid@<strong>Chicago</strong><strong>Booth</strong>.edu).o Emails sent to student aliases will arrive in the same inbox as emails sent to their userid@<strong>Chicago</strong><strong>Booth</strong>.edu addressin order to the student to receive emails at alias@<strong>Chicago</strong><strong>Booth</strong>.edu in addition to their defaultuserid@<strong>Chicago</strong><strong>Booth</strong>.edu address.How to Claim an Email Alias• Alias claiming is only available for the Exchange Email system (Outlook).• Access the <strong>Portal</strong> Student Home Page and go to “Manage Your Accounts” section on the right hand column.• Aliases take approximately 10 minutes to propagate through the <strong>Booth</strong> systems.• Aliases will propagate to the Exchange Global Address Book overnight.• Students with questions or needing assistance should contact the Help Desk at 773-702-7414 orHelpDesk@<strong>Chicago</strong><strong>Booth</strong>.edu.11/08:ASCG
